在path标签中添加style属性: <pathd="M 10 10 H 90 V 90 H 10 L 10 10"style="stroke: red; fill: none;"/> 1. stroke: red;将路径颜色设置为红色。 结语 通过上述步骤,您可以在 iOS 应用中成功生成、加载和解析 SVG 文件,特别是提取path信息。这将为您的开发者之旅增添新的技能和乐趣。利用这些...
<svg width="500"height="120"><path d="M40,20 A30,30 0 0,0 60,70"style="stroke: #cccc00; stroke-width:2; fill:none;"></path><path d="M40,20 A30,30 0 1,0 60,70"style="stroke: #ff0000; stroke-width:2; fill:none;"></path><path d="M40,20 A30,30 0 1,1 60,70"s...
这张图的svg代码是: <svg t="1691051036795"class="icon"viewBox="0 0 1024 1024"version="1.1"xmlns="http://www.w3.org/2000/svg"p-id="6853"width="64"height="64"> <path d="M263.577601 776.630449a242.559588 242.559588 0 0 1 138.417007-218.124973L483.818959 23.36268a27.485506 27.485506 0 0 ...
SVG Path可用于绘制复杂的路径,如创建线条, 曲线, 弧形等等。其所有属性中,属性d是一个“命令+参数”的序列,用于描述路径,Path强大正在于d属性,因此掌握了d属性成了关键。 示例预览 一,d 属性 1.1. 移动位置(M) 1.1.1. 用法 M = moveto(M X,Y)命令的作用是将画笔移动到指定的坐标位置,具体用法如下: M...
在书写svg path d的时候有时候需要使用弧形命令: A rx ry x-axis-rotation large-arc-flag sweep-flag x y 或者 a rx ry x-axis-rotation large-arc-flag sweep-flag dx dy, 其中rx ry 分别表示生成弧形的椭圆的x轴半径和y轴半径,x-axis-rotation是表示椭圆相对于当前用户坐标系统的x轴的顺时针旋转角度...
参考网站:http://dayu.pw/svgcontrol/ 主要功能:手动可视化生成 SVG图片PATH路径。 效果如下: 代码如下:
2.2.2 生成 Path Data 我们的目标是在renderShapeData里输出一个这样的Sector+引导线+Label,需要通过接收原本只交给 Sector 的输入,自己生成相应的绘图数据d。观察发现我们需要一个先往外延伸一段,再往水平方向折过去的折线。也就是说我们需要确定一个起点,一个中间偏折的参考点,还有最后的终点。配合边框的颜色样式...
d)解析 XML 中 CSS 样式类 SVGKParserStyles : 标签解析到生成 Layer 层 1.类:SVGKParserDOM.m: SVGElement. 2.核心思想: SVG 标签渲染流程一、SVGKImage.m 渲染 核心思想:遍历 DOM 映射到 iOS layer 绘制 3.生成 UILayer: -(CALayer *)newCALayerTree ...
SVG path属性中d详解 svg中的有path选择器来定义路径。 path选择器里属性有: d属性用来定义路径数据 stroke:描边颜色 stroke-width:描边宽度 fill:填充颜色 stroke-dasharray:间隔多少像素绘制一次 stroke-dashoffset:每次绘制偏离多少,必须配合stroke-dasharray使用...
<path d="M100 100 C200 200, 300 200, 400 100" stroke="black" fill="none" /> </svg> 这个示例创建了一个起点坐标为(100, 100),终点坐标为(400, 100)的平滑曲线连接。可以根据需要调整起点坐标、终点坐标和控制点的位置来改变曲线形状。